Ba-Mg (Barium-Magnesium) A.A. Nayeb-Hashemi and J.B. Clark The equilibrium phases of the Mg-Ba system at atmospheric pressure are (1) the liquid; (2) the (Mg) phase with negligible solid solubility of Ba; (3) the stoichiometric compound Mg9Ba (more accurately, Mg17Ba2) with a congruent melting point of 707 C; (4) the stoichiometric compound Mg4Ba (more accurately, Mg23Ba6) formed by a peritectic reaction at 598 C; (5) the stoichiometric compound Mg2Ba with a congruent melting point of 607 C; and (6) the (Ba) phase with limited solid solubility of Mg. In the assessed diagram, the (Mg) liquidus curve is taken from [56Zee], with the Mg-rich eutectic point of [47Kle]. The Mg17Ba2, Mg23Ba6, and Mg2Ba liquidus curves are taken from [47Kle], [56Zee], and [57And]. The thermodynamic modeling was done by coupled optimization of thermodynamic and phase diagram data. Except for the (Ba) liquidus, there is good agreement between the calculated and the assessed diagram; all the specific points of the assessed diagram have been closely reproduced. It appears that the Mg-rich and Ba-rich eutectic horizontals extend to almost pure Mg and pure Ba, respectively [38Gru]. The solid solubility of Ba in (Mg) is negligible (~0.002 at.% Ba). Thermal analysis of [47Kle] and [56Zee] showed negligible solid solubility of Mg in (Ba). 38Gru: G. Grube and A. Dietrich, Z. Electrochem., 44, 755-767 (1938) in German. 47Kle: W. Klemm and F.
